The late Walter Dean Myers was a National Ambassador for Young Peoples Literature, who was known for his commitment to realistically depicting kids from his hometown of Harlem. Presented as a screenplay of Steves own imagination, and peppered with journal entries, the book shows how one single decision can change our whole lives.
Book Synopsis This New York Times bestselling novel from acclaimed author Walter Dean Myers tells the story of Steve Harmon, a teenage boy in juvenile detention and on trial. But despite his efforts, reality is blurred until he can no longer tell who he is or what the truth is. Steve copes by writing a movie script based on his trial. About the Book Young, black, 16-year-old Steve Harmon, an amateur filmmaker, is on trial for the murder of a Harlem drugstore owner.
